Ticket: User module extraction from the Cobblewick monolith broke password-reset flows. Reset links issue fine but validation fails against the new service. Affects all tenants on the split build; legacy build unaffected. Support: advise customers to use admin-initiated resets until patched. Fix is staged; rollout expected next window. Do not promise timelines beyond that. The failing deployment can be identified by the token below.

pipeline stamp: htk4_66df

Action item from the Plotterly incident: undo/redo got wedged because the command stack wasn't cleared after a failed autosave, so users could "undo" into a phantom state. We need a guard that invalidates the stack on save errors. If you hit this again on call, don't restart the editor service first — grab a stack snapshot using the steps documented here.

runbook for yageg-tafop: https://superset.merlaqnet.local/deploy/projects/issue/display/repo/projects/ticket/e6ac41f4bf7bc116ee61994c

Hey future maintainers: every registry release is built from a tagged commit on the `stable` branch, nothing else. The pipeline bakes the schema compatibility matrix into the artifact, so if someone asks "which Avro rules was 3.1 enforcing," you can answer without archaeology. Don't trust artifacts from the old Harkwell runner; those predate signed builds. Provenance attestations live alongside each release bundle. To cross-check a deployed instance, compare its startup banner against the token recorded below.

build token for kageg-haduf: htk3_bc7

## Building Access — Spares Room (Hullbrook Annex)

Contractors: the spare hardware room is down the east corridor on the ground floor, third door on the left. Sign in at the front desk first and grab a visitor lanyard. Anything you take out, jot it in the blue logbook — yes, even the little stuff. The door self-locks, so don't wedge it. To get in, punch in the code below.

staff pass of hagug-taguf = bdg-HJ-9